SmtpDeliveryMethod Enumeration
.NET Framework 4.5
Specifies how email messages are delivered.
Namespace: System.Net.Mail
Assembly: System (in System.dll)
| Member name | Description | |
|---|---|---|
| Network | Email is sent through the network to an SMTP server. | |
| SpecifiedPickupDirectory | Email is copied to the directory specified by the SmtpClient.PickupDirectoryLocation property for delivery by an external application. | |
| PickupDirectoryFromIis | Email is copied to the pickup directory used by a local Internet Information Services (IIS) for delivery. |
Use the SmtpDeliveryMethod enumeration as a parameter to the SmtpClient.DeliveryMethod property to specify the delivery method.
